Written Answers — Department of Agriculture, Food and the Marine: Fishing Industry (30 Jul 2020)

Dara Calleary: The Celtic Sea Herring stock occurs to the south of Ireland. It is prosecuted by two fleets, the main fleet which operates across the Celtic Sea (primarily ICES division 7g) and the sentinel fleet comprising of vessels that are under 17 metres in length overall that operate in the Dunmore box (inshore waters in Dunmore East area). Written Answers — Department of Agriculture, Food and the Marine: Harbours and Piers (29 Jul 2020)

Dara Calleary: Howth Fishery Harbour Centre (FHC) is one of six FHCs owned, operated and maintained by my Department under statute.  The other five are located at Castletownbere, Dingle, Dunmore East, Killybegs and Ros An Mhíl.
